What is Revit?
Revit is a computer software that supports BIM; it helps to clearly convey and communicate between the architect, engineer, and contractor. Being more than an effective design program, Revit encompasses the efficient construction workflow from conceiving an idea to executing it and thereby speeds up the design documentation and construction process. The other philosophy behind Revit is its building modeling technology, whereby it works quite differently from other conventional design software.
The other main advantage of Revit is the ability to build and edit parametric models. That means that everything the model inhibits in terms of every concept or profile has its geometrical dimensions attached to the whole structure where every adjustment made would reflect in the consequent costs and material.

Why is Revit essential to modern architectural design?
The real value of Revit lies in workflow and the facilitation of collaboration among various teams. In this respect, Revit integrates BIM into the process of architectural design, offering more precise planning, modeling, and documentation of those models. Herein lies why Revit has become essential for modern architectural design:
1. Enhanced Collaboration: It enables several users from diverse backgrounds to work together with the same model. This way, any change appears at once in the entire project to avoid misunderstandings and delays.
2. Design Accuracy: The parametric design is such that even in a minute change, it directly reflects in all the related components, thus reducing errors and omissions.
3. 3D Visualization: The 3D modeling capability within Revit creates an in-depth view of the project from every angle. Thus, architects and clients can view the final outcome well in advance, before the construction process commences. It also allows for better decision-making during the design process.
4. Cost and Time Efficiency: It minimizes reworks through better coordination and collaboration, saving time and money. The simulation of building performance at the earliest possible stage of a project reduces the risk of costly on-site errors.
5. Sustainability and Analysis: The analytical tools of Revit allow insight by the architect into energy performance, further creating the ability to make sustainable and energy-efficient designs.
